Abstract
1442757 Luminescence PLESSEY CO Ltd 13 Aug 1973 [18 Aug 1972] 38570/72 Heading C4S [Also in Division G5] An optical apparatus for 3D display and data storage comprises fluorescent material body 7 (liquid or solid), laser 8 (e.g. mode-locked) producing light pulses, an optical arrangement for feeding the pulses to opposite faces of the material, deflectors 13, 14 for defining the pulse positions in two dimensions, and a variable folded optical delay line adjustable for defining in a third dimension a position within the material where pulses intersect and fluorescence occurs. Scanning may be by a rockable mirror or Kerr Cell deflector. Fig. 5 (not shown) includes laser assembly (17) comprising light source (18), variable folded optical delay line (19), mirrors (20), (21) and mode locking device (22) (e.g. a dye cell). The laser may radiate at one frequency for writing and at a different frequency for reading when the material exhibits luminous persistence, the stored information being sampled by an optical detector. To produce improved definition a pulse compressor may be used to provide sub pico second pulses. Fluorescence may be excited by visible radiation, or invisible (e.g. infra-red).
